Hey Marisol — handing off the Quillbus broker upgrade before I'm out. We're moving from 3.x to 5.1 on the Tarnview cluster; consumers on the billing side are already compatible, the rest drain over the weekend. Support folks: if queues back up, just restart the relay pods. The settings the upgraded nodes must run with are as follows.

service settings:
FRAMIR_LOG_LEVEL=debug
FRAMIR_METRICS_HOST=metrics.framir.tolvaqcorp.corp
FRAMIR_POOL_SIZE=16

MEMO — Quarterly Tape Rotation

To the receiving site at Brackenvale: the monthly backup tapes from Ellsworth Mills depart Thursday morning in sealed case twelve. Confirm the seal number against the manifest before signing. Any discrepancy halts the transfer immediately. Upon the courier's arrival, apply the hand-over instruction specified directly below.

drop instructions, hahip-badug: the quenox ralath courier leaves the kaseth fraiel rusiel tameth belys istdor ralion giliel ledger at gate 7830 under passcode 165413

Welcome to Ladleworks! Our recipe-scaling calculator, Portia, handles unit conversions and batch math for the test-kitchen apps. Most pages you'll get are about rounding weirdness when someone scales a recipe by 0.33 — check the fraction normalizer first, it's the usual suspect. Portia pulls conversion tables from the Measurekeep internal service every hour, and that sync needs the key below to run.

API key for bageg-kajef: vxb2-ss

## Add backoff to Harrowlink uplink retries

The Harrowlink gateway on Drayfield tractors currently hammers the relay when cell coverage drops. This PR adds exponential backoff with jitter to the telemetry uplink loop.

Scope: uplink only. Downlink config pulls are unchanged. If you're new to this repo, the retry logic lives in `uplink/retry.go`; don't touch the CAN ingest path.

Tested against the Millbrook bench rig for 48 hours, zero queue overflows. The constants below were settled after that soak run.

constants for yaduf-fahag:
BUDGETS = {
    "kelix": 528,
    "briwyn": 734,
}